About NewLimit
NewLimit is a biotechnology company working to radically extend human healthspan. We’re developing medicines to treat age-related diseases by reprogramming the epigenome, a new therapeutic mechanism to restore regenerative potential in aged and diseased cells. We leverage functional genomics, pooled perturbation screening, and machine learning models to unravel the biology of epigenetic aging and disease using experiments of unprecedented scale.
Position
NewLimit is seeking a Senior/Research Associate with experience in molecular biology to join our Epigenetic Editing group. Pooled screening technologies are at the heart of our discovery engine, allowing us to rapidly search for epigenetic reprogramming therapies that restore cell function and reduce the burden of disease.
As a member of our team, you will:
Collaborate with our Single Cell Technology team to implement large-scale, single cell perturbation experiments with custom chemistries
Build recombinant DNA vectors by synthesis and cloning to enable large-scale single cell perturbation experiments
Prepare, titer, and apply viral vectors (lentiviral, AAV) to transduce mammalian cell lines and primary cells
Contribute to scaling and improving pooled single cell perturbation screens
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in cell biology, molecular biology, or a related natural science or industry experience
- 2+ years of work experience in a cell or molecular biology laboratory (academic or industry)
- Experience with molecular cloning, nucleic acid analysis (RT-qPCR, gel electrophoresis), and related molecular biology methods
- Experience with mammalian cell culture
Nice to have
Experience with next-generation sequencing assays and functional genomics
Experience with FACS or flow cytometry
Computational skills for next-generation sequencing analysis (Python programming, Unix)
Experience with single cell genomics methods
Experience with epigenetic reprogramming methods for cell fate engineering or targeted epigenetic editing
